Delve further into the best offerings of Spain with this Barcelona Gothic Quarter From Roman Walls to Hidden Courtyards. Let this walking tour serve as your gateway to an unforgettable time in Barcelona, offering convenience, safety, and smooth transitions.

Throughout this experience, you’ll be guided through Antigua casa del verdugo Municipal, Jewish Quarter, Church of Saint Philip Neri, Pont del Bisbe, and Casa de l'Ardiaca. The itinerary includes stops at popular attractions such as Placa del Rei, Barcelona Cathedral (Catedral de Barcelona), and St. James Square (Plaça de Sant Jaume).

Throughout the experience, a knowledgeable expert will guide you, offering valuable insights and information. The activity is offered in 1 language: English, welcoming English speakers of all levels.

The starting point for this walking tour is located in Barcelona. The exact address is La Casa de l'Ardiaca, Carrer de Santa Llúcia, 1, Ciutat Vella, 08002 Barcelona, Spain. The endpoint of the tour is located at La Casa de l'Ardiaca, Carrer de Santa Llúcia, 1, Ciutat Vella, 08002 Barcelona, Spain.
